The very title of Porphyry's Letter to His Wife: Concerning the Life of Philosophy and the Ascent to the Gods unfolds a tapestry woven with the threads of love, philosophy, and spirituality, inviting readers into a profound dialogue that transcends centuries. This 62-page gem, penned by Porphyry, emerges as not merely a correspondence but as a clarion call for the soul's ascent to truth and divine connection.

Porphyry, a prominent Neoplatonist philosopher of the 3rd century AD, fosters a unique intimacy in his writing that resonates even today. His letter, addressed to his beloved wife, is steeped in emotional depth, as he intertwines philosophical insights with reflections on their shared life. Through his elegant prose, he articulates the challenges faced by those who seek a deeper understanding of existence while navigating the tumult of the material world. This is not merely an epistle; it is a heartfelt homage to the pursuit of wisdom and the perennial quest for understanding one's place in the cosmic order.
